WebApr 6, 2016 · The tapered annual allowance was introduced from 6 April 2016. For the taper to apply, the limits on threshold income and adjusted income must both be exceeded. For every £2 of adjusted income over £260,000, an individual’s annual allowance is reduced by £1.The minimum annual allowance will be £10,000. Between the 2024/21 to …

WebApr 6, 2024 · The annual allowance is reduced if both the 'adjusted income' (AI) and 'threshold income' (TI) are exceeded in a tax year. From 6 April 2024, the AI and TI limits increased to £240,000 and £200,000 respectively. If both are exceeded, the annual allowance reduces by £1 for every £2 of AI over £240,000 until it reaches the minimum …
